Commonly use disconnector at present to realize spark gap function of automatic separating fault when breaking down or damage.De-
It is a kind of attachment device of spark gap from device, is generally used in series with spark gap.When spark gap is properly functioning, bear various machine
Tool power, electric power;By transient current, release overvoltage energy time, disconnector will not action.When spark gap is faulty or damages
Time, the thermal energy of power frequency fault current when disconnector utilizes spark gap to destroy and rapidly action, the high pressure being connected with spark gap
Line and earth lead disconnect, and make spark gap out of service.And have and significantly disconnect mark, it is simple to find rapidly trouble point.
Disconnector divides hot melten type and heat explosion type by operating principle, and wherein hot melten type is to cause body with surge arrester failure electric current
Or the temperature rise conduction of heat of additional heating element is to disconnector action, is mostly integral type, due to reasons such as design, techniques, tripping,
Malfunction happens occasionally.Heat-explosion type disconnector structural principle is: be connected in parallel with a capacitor device on discharging gap, and thermal explosion pipe is placed on to be put
In the bottom electrode in electricity gap.When spark gap normally works, the pressure drop on the capacitor of thunder and lightning and switching impulse current is the most not enough
So that discharging gap disruptive discharge, disconnector is failure to actuate;And when surge arrester failure damages, power frequency fault current is on the capacitor
Pressure drop then make discharging gap disruptive discharge and electric arc continuous heating thermal explosion pipe, the disconnector when thermal explosion pipe is warming up to about 400 DEG C
Action.The capacitor in parallel that novel heat-explosion type disconnector employing conductive silicon rubber is made, on discharging gap, is spark gap
Leakage current passage, is an off again the pyrotoxin of action under device little power frequency fault current, so that disconnector structural principle more closes
Reason, runs more reliable, is suitable for mutually with the feature of China electrical network and matches with the fault damage mechanism of metal oxide arrester.
Disconnector is used in series with spark gap, and its technical performance should meet: (1) regular service conditions should be used in series
Spark gap is identical;(2) should have the resistance characteristics identical with spark gap;(3) should have good action ampere-time characteristic, be suitable for me
The feature of state's electrical network and the fault damage mechanism with metal oxide arrester match;(4) should there is suitable mechanical strength.
